Description

Not recommended for publication in the 'Philosophical Transactions of the Royal Society'. Refers to work of Adhémar Jean Claude Barré de Saint-Venant and Daniel Bernoulli. Finds the experiments careless.

Subject: Physics and Chemistry

[Not published]

Endorsed on verso as received 24 October 1899.

  • Referee Reports

    This collection contains reports on scientific papers submitted for publication to the Royal Society. Started in 1832 when the system was formalised, it is a record of the origins of peer review publishing in practice.

    Dates: 1832 - 1954
